First the evil Demon update. :D For those that don't know Demon is the kitten we adopted from the humane society in July. He's is doing alot better. I found out why his respiratory infection keep reacurring. He has FHV-1.. aka Feline herpes. He will always have it and periodically shed the virus... and it's contagious to other cats and yes he has now infected one of my other cats.. my girly kitty Lucy. Yet they are kept seperate and I thought I was careful as to not spread it. :( Luckily she has a very mild case.. just a drippy nose. But now she will also be a carrier. The only one not affected so far is Fido my older guy with kidney failure.

1 of my cats has feline herpes and spread it to my other 2. Luckily, it only presents itself as mild conjunctivits and mild URI when they are stressed. Just a tip though, L-Lysine is an amino acid that helps control the symptoms of feline herpes. I just use it when they have flare ups, but its good to have on hand   ;)
